Sure, the software enabled you to document an already determined outcome, maybe validated an instance of a design for strength, or even allowed you to convert a 3D object into those wonderful 2D views, and of course they updated when the model changed. That\u2019s cool . . . right? But what did the software do for you that you didn\u2019t instruct it to do?<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p>What if what the part looked like \u2013 the process you\u2019ve learned to break down a shape into sketches and features \u2013 was the last consideration? Its form inconsequential to its real purpose \u2013 performing a specific function to specification. You\u2019ve been taught to translate that into manufacturable geometry, convert that thought into orthogonal form, and that higher complexity equals higher cost. We solve engineering problems based on requirements, function, material availability, and manufacturing capabilities \u2013 among others. How does 3D CAD aid you in that process? It doesn\u2019t.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<div id=\"attachment_9311\" class=\"wp-caption alignnone\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"size-large wp-image-9311\" src=\"https:\/\/autodesk.com\/products\/fusion-360\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2024\/07\/Bracket1-1024x576.png\" alt=\"\" width=\"1024\" height=\"576\">The process of breaking this geometry down to features is CAD modeling.<\/div>\n\n\n\n<p>Yes, I know. That\u2019s a little bold; slightly (intentionally) provocative. You wouldn\u2019t use 3D CAD if it didn\u2019t help the design process. By no stretch of anyone\u2019s imagination does 3D CAD, as we currently define it, go away. So please put down the pitch forks and torches. But honestly, it does beg the question: How does CAD \u201caid\u201d your process short of helping you visualize the problem? Again, it\u2019s only doing what you told it to do<\/p>\n\n\n\n<div id=\"attachment_9310\" class=\"wp-caption alignnone\">\n<figure><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"size-large wp-image-9310\" src=\"https:\/\/autodesk.com\/products\/fusion-360\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2024\/07\/Problem-1024x575.png\" alt=\"\" width=\"1024\" height=\"575\"><\/figure><p><\/p>\n<p class=\"wp-caption-text\">With generative design, you model the problem statement. It\u2019s the inverse of what we\u2019ve been trained to do with CAD.<\/p>\n<\/div>\n\n\n\n<p>This is why generative design with Fusion 360 is transformative. Sure, you could use Fusion 360 to model an already determined outcome, but why not ask it to do some of the design exploration for you? Tell it the problem it needs to solve, then sit back and let the cloud generate a number of potential solutions. The real value of generative design is not the geometry generated, but the data presented to make more informed decisions more quickly. Not one incrementally better solution, but a number of design solutions, genuinely aiding you as you make strength, material, or cost considerations.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<div class=\"wistia_responsive_padding\">\n<div class=\"wistia_responsive_wrapper\">\n<div id=\"wistia-i9wtz8vghr-1\" class=\"wistia_embed wistia_async_i9wtz8vghr videoFoam=true wistia_embed_initialized\">\n<div id=\"wistia_chrome_29\" class=\"w-chrome\">\n<div id=\"wistia_grid_35_wrapper\">\n<div id=\"wistia_grid_35_main\">\n<div id=\"wistia_grid_35_center\">\n<div class=\"w-ui-container\">\n<div id=\"w-vulcan-v2-34\" class=\"w-vulcan-v2 w-css-reset\">\n<div class=\"w-vulcan--background w-css-reset\">\n<div class=\"w-css-reset\" data-handle=\"thumbnail\">\n<figure><img decoding=\"async\" class=\"w-css-reset\" src=\"https:\/\/autodesk.com\/products\/fusion-360\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2024\/07\/a02a8effcb09ce8529a0908775a24d98de2d4de1.jpg\" alt=\"Video Thumbnail\"><\/figure><div class=\"w-css-reset\"><\/div>\n<\/div>\n<\/div>\n<\/div>\n<\/div>\n<\/div>\n<\/div>\n<\/div>\n<\/div>\n<\/div>\n<\/div>\n<\/div>\n\n\n\n<p>Finally, a technology that more closely represents the design process, aiding the experience such that it turns just one engineer into a team of engineers converging on an ideal solution based on problem it was asked to solve.
